        Two type III polyketide synthases from Polygonum cuspidatum: gene structure, evolutionary route and metabolites

        Lan-Qing Ma,Yan-Wu Guo,Hui-Li Guo,Xing Li,Li-Li Huang,Bo-Ning Zhang,Xiao-Bin Pang,Ben-Ye Liu,Hong Wang 한국식물생명공학회 2013 Plant biotechnology reports Vol.7 No.3

        In our recent work (Ma et al., in Planta229(3):457–469, 2009a and 229(4):1077–1086, 2009b),two three-intron type III PKS genes, PcPKS1 and PcPKS2,were isolated from Polygonum cuspidatum Sieb. et Zucc. Phylogenetic and functional analyses revealed PcPKS1 is athree-intron chalcone synthase (CHS) gene, and PcPKS2 isfound to be a three-intron benzalacetone synthase (BAS)gene. The regular CHS encoded by a single intron genehave not been isolated and characterized from P. cuspidatum. In this work a further CHS with one intron (PcPKS3)and a stilbene synthase (STS) gene with three-intron(PcPKS5) were isolated and characterized by functionaland phylogenetic analyses. In comparison with PcPKS1, abifunctional enzyme with both CHS and BAS activity, theenzymatic product of recombinant PcPKS3 was naringenin,bis-noryangonin (BNY) and 4-coumaroyltriacetic acidlactone (CTAL) occurred as side products. The PcPKS5synthesized resveratrol and a trace amount of naringeninfrom p-coumaroyl-CoA. To our knowledge, PcPKS5 is thefirst reported three-intron STS gene in flowering plants. Inthis work, we speculated that this involved a possibleevolutionary route of plant-specific type III PKS superfamilyin P. cuspidatum.

      • Meta-analysis of Seven Randomized Control Trials to Assess the Efficacy and Toxicity of Combining EGFR-TKI with Chemotherapy for Patients with Advanced NSCLC who Failed First-Line Treatment

        Xiao, Bing-Kun,Yang, Jian-Yun,Dong, Jun-Xing,Ji, Zhao-Shuai,Si, Hai-Yan,Wang, Wei-Lan,Huang, Rong-Qing Asian Pacific Journal of Cancer Prevention 2015 Asian Pacific journal of cancer prevention Vol.16 No.7

        Background: Some recent clinical trials have been conducted to evaluate a combination of EGFR- TKI with chemotherapy for advanced NSCLC patients as second-line therapy, but the results on the efficacy of such trials are inconsistent. The aim of this meta-analysis was to evaluate the efficacy and safety of combination of EGFR-TKI and chemotherapy for patients with advanced NSCLC who failed first-line treatment. Materials and Methods: We searched relative trials from PubMed, EMBASE, ASCO Abstracts, ESMO Abstracts, Cochrane Library and Clinical Trials.gov. Outcomes analyzed were overall response rate (ORR), progression- free survival (PFS), overall survival (OS) and major toxicity. Results: Seven trails eventually were included in this meta-analysis, covering 1,168 patients. The results showed that the combined regimen arm had a significant higher ORR (RR 1.76 [1.16, 2.66], p=0.007) and longer PFS (HR 0.75 [0.66-0.85], p<0.00001), but failed to show effects on OS (HR 0.88 [0.68-1.15], p=0.36). In terms of subgroup results, continuation of EGFR-TKI in addition to chemotherapy after first-line EGFR-TKI resistance confered no improvement in ORR (RR 0.95 [0.68, 1.33], p=0.75) and PFS (HR 0.89[0.69, 1.15], p=0.38), and OS was even shorter (HR1.52 [1.05-2.21], p=0.03). However, combination therapy with EGFR-TKI and chemotherapy after failure of first-line chemotherapy significantly improved the ORR (RR 2.06 [1.42, 2.99], p=0.0002), PFS (HR 0.71 [0.61, 0.82], p<0.00001) and OS (HR 0.74 [0.62-0.88], p=0.0008), clinical benefit being restricted to combining EGFR-TKI with pemetrexed, but not docetaxel. Grade 3-4 toxicity was found at significantly higher incidence in the combined regimen arm. Conclusions: Continuation of EGFR-TKI in addition to chemotherapy after first-line EGFR-TKI resistance should be avoided. Combination therapy of EGFR-TKI and pemetrexed for advanced NSCLC should be further investigated for prognostic and predictive factors to find the group with the highest benefit of the combination strategy.

      • Collaborative Plotting System Based on Web and Multi-Agent

        Xiao-Lan Xie,Shun-Bai Huang,Xiu-juan Guo 보안공학연구지원센터 2016 International Journal of u- and e- Service, Scienc Vol.9 No.7

        The traditional collaborative plotting system is a single user plot in which users are independent of each other, and the data can’t be shared among them. It can’t meet the requirements of multi-users to collaborative plot in the modern society. In this paper, we proposed multi-agent technology applying into the collaborative plotting system, and designed a collaborative plotting system based on web and multi-agent, which can solve the problem of real-time collaborative plotting for multi-users. At the same time, it provides the map editing interactive interface and realizes the dynamic exchange of the plotting information. Also, it supports a wide range of collecting effective plotting data, and realizes a new way of information acquisition. Experiments show that the system based on multi-agent can achieve fast and real-time cooperation under the Web environment, and its response time is short and the system performance is stable.

      • Research on Scheduling Strategy based on Trust in Hybrid Cloud

        Xiao-Lan Xie,Shun-Bai Huang,Xiu-juan Guo 보안공학연구지원센터 2016 International Journal of Grid and Distributed Comp Vol.9 No.8

        Hybrid cloud can help companies to maximize the potentiality of IT infrastructure, so the hybrid cloud is increasingly popular in the market. Hybrid cloud scheduling has become one of the important issues which cloud providers face in the current. How to effectively and safely make hybrid cloud scheduling is one of the main research topics in the field of hybrid cloud. This paper introduces an effective hybrid cloud resource management model, and proposes a hybrid cloud resource scheduling strategy based on the particle swarm leapfrog algorithm and trust mechanism in order to solve the problems. The experimental results show that the hybrid cloud scheduling strategy is effective in terms of security and throughput.

        Role of Blood Pressure Management in Stroke Prevention: A Systematic Review and Network Meta-Analysis of 93 Randomized Controlled Trials

        Xiao-Ling Zhong,Yi Dong,Wei Xu,Yu-Yuan Huang,Hui-Fu Wang,Tian-Song Zhang,Li Sun,Lan Tan,Qiang Dong,Jin-Tai Yu 대한뇌졸중학회 2021 Journal of stroke Vol.23 No.1

        Background and Purpose: The present study aimed to compare the efficacy and tolerability of different blood pressure (BP)-lowering strategies. Methods: Randomized controlled trials that compared various antihypertensive treatments and stroke outcomes were included. Eligible trials were categorized into three scenarios: single or combination antihypertensive agents against placebos; single or combination agents against other agents; and different BP-lowering targets. The primary efficacy outcome was the risk reduction pertaining to strokes. The tolerability outcome was the withdrawal of drugs, owing to drug-related side effects (PROSPERO registration number CRD42018118454 [20/12/2018]). Results: The present study included 93 trials (average follow-up duration, 3.3 years). In the pairwise analysis, angiotensin-converting enzyme inhibitors (ACEis) and beta-blockers (BBs) were inferior to calcium channel blockers (CCBs) (odds ratio [OR], 1.123; 95% confidence interval [CI], 1.008 to 1.252) (OR, 1.261; 95% CI, 1.116 to 1.425) for stroke prevention, BB was inferior to angiotensin II receptor blockers (ARB) (OR, 1.361; 95% CI, 1.142 to 1.622), and diuretics were superior to ACEi (OR, 0.871; 95% CI, 0.771 to 0.984). The combination of ACEi+CCB was superior to ACEi+diuretic (OR, 0.892; 95% CI, 0.823 to 0.966). The network meta-analysis confirmed that diuretics were superior to BB (OR, 1.34; 95% CI, 1.11 to 1.58), ACEi+diuretic (OR, 1.47; 95% CI, 1.02 to 2.08), BB+CCB (OR, 2.05; 95% CI, 1.05 to 3.79), and renin inhibitors (OR, 1.87; 95% CI, 1.25 to 2.75) for stroke prevention. Regarding the tolerability profile, the pairwise analysis revealed that ACEi was inferior to CCB and less tolerable, compared to the other treatments. Conclusions: Monotherapy using diuretics, CCB, or ARB, and their combinations could be employed as first-line treatments for stroke prevention in terms of efficacy and tolerability.

        Therapeutic inhibition of SGK1 suppresses colorectal cancer

        Xuchun Liang,Chunling Lan,Guanming Jiao,Wencheng Fu,Xuesha Long,Yu An,Kejin Wang,Jinzhe Zhou,Ting Chen,Yongqin Li,Jiahong Xu,Qi Huang,Bin Xu,Junjie Xiao 생화학분자생물학회 2017 Experimental and molecular medicine Vol.49 No.-

        Colorectal cancer (CRC) is one of the leading causes of death worldwide. Thus, the development of new therapeutic targets for CRC treatment is urgently needed. SGK1 is involved in various cellular activities, and its dysregulation can result in multiple cancers. However, little is known about its roles and associated molecular mechanisms in CRC. In present study, we found that SGK1 was highly expressed in tumor tissues compared with peri-tumor samples from CRC patients. In vitro experiments revealed that SGK1 overexpression promoted colonic tumor cell proliferation and migration and inhibited cell apoptosis induced by 5-fluorouracil (5-FU), while SGK1 shRNA and inhibitors showed the inverse effects. Using CRC xenograft mice models, we demonstrated that knockdown or therapeutic inhibition of SGK1 repressed tumor cell proliferation and tumor growth. Moreover, SGK1 inhibitors increased p27 expression and promoted p27 nuclear accumulation in colorectal cancer cells, and p27 siRNAs could attenuate the repression of CRC cell proliferation induced by SGK1 inhibitors.       • An Optimized Motion Estimation Algorithm and Application in the FRUC System

        Min-Jun Deng,Ping Gan,Zhuo Chen,Xiao-Qing Shen,Dong-Lian Li,Ming-Yan Yu,Yu Zhang,Cai -Lan Zeng,He Huang 보안공학연구지원센터 2015 International Journal of Multimedia and Ubiquitous Vol.10 No.8

        Based on the optimized three-step search algorithm. Combining threshold judgment as well as local full search, a more efficient motion estimation algorithm is proposed. The algorithm not only inherited the traditional three-step algorithm’s quick speed but also kept the advantages of a relatively small amount of calculation, besides it can avoid the local optimum problem in the three-step search algorithm (TSS). In addition, the algorithm combined with the threshold judgment and local full search algorithm, so it also maintains satisfactory visual quality. Comparing the algorithm with TSS and local full search algorithm (LFS). The algorithm has great performance in search points and peak signal-to-noise ratio. Experimental results show that compared with LFS, search points drop by 34.61% ~ 54.47% .While compared with the TSS, the search points only rise by 6.15% ~ 12.21%. The average PSNR of proposed Algorithm is 0.24dB higher than LFS and 3.30dB higher than TSS.

        Effect of Media Components and Morphology of Bacillus natto on Menaquinone-7 Synthesis in Submerged Fermentation

        Miao-miao Luo,Lu-jing Ren,Sheng-lan Chen,Xiao-jun Ji,He Huang 한국생물공학회 2016 Biotechnology and Bioprocess Engineering Vol.21 No.6

        Vitamin K2 (menaquinone or MK) plays an important role in blood clotting, cardiovascular disease, and anti-osteoporosis. A novel bacterial strain was isolated and identified as Bacillus natto based on 16SrDNA sequencing and LC-MS analysis. The objective of this study was to improve the extraction efficiency and productivity of MK-7 from B. natto. Acid-heating method efficiently disrupted B. natto cells for MK-7 extraction. Bacillus natto had a wide range of pH (5.0 ~ 9.0) for optimal growth. Its MK-7 yield was increased when rotation speed was increased to 200 rpm. The highest MK-7 yield was obtained when glycerol and soy peptone were used in the growth media. Batch fermentation was subsequently tested in 5 L bioreactor, which gave a high productivity of MK-7 (at 0.60 mg/L/h). A positive correlation between MK-7 yield and sporulation ratio was also found. This study provides valuable information on the extraction and production of menaquinone-7 from B. natto under submerged fermentation condition.
